How and why facilitators adapt the core ideas of professional development activities on multiplying natural numbers
Résumé
The implementation of professional development (PD) programs not only requires a scientifically substantiated conception – it also needs a professional transfer. To ensure this, it is important to analyze facilitators’ expertise and to understand, among other things, their adaptations of given PD material. Against this background, this paper presents a case study of a tandem of facilitators and their adaptations of selected PD activities for the PD content "conceptual understanding of multipli-cation". In doing so, we draw on existing research on facilitators’ expertise and adaptations. We thereby aim at finding justifications for facilitators’ adaptations and showing related consequences for teachers’ learning and facilitators’ preparation.
